SCOTTIE RESOURCES INTERCEPTS 8.21 G/T GOLD OVER 19 METRES ON BLUEBERRY CONTACT ZONE

VANCOUVER, BC, Jan. 12, 2023 /PRNewswire/ – Scottie Resources Corp. (“Scottie” or the “Company“) (TSXV: SCOT) (OTCQB: SCTSF) (FSE: SR8) is pleased to report new assays on its Blueberry Contact Zone including two high-grade shallow intercepts in drill hole SR22-170 of 8.21 g/t gold over 19 metres and 6.30 g/t gold over 8.15 metres. These most recent intercepts compliment the already released results from the 2022 exploration program and support the company’s goal of defining a road accessible gold deposit in BC’s Golden Triangle. The Blueberry Contact Zone is 100% owned and royalty free and is located 2 kilometres north-northeast of the past-producing high-grade Scottie Gold Mine, 35 kilometres north of the town of Stewart, BC, along the Granduc Road.
